Coronavirus Extension of Furlough Scheme and Additional Restrictions

The Government announced on 31 October 2020 a further lock down for England commencing on 5 November 2020 to 2 December 2020.  Many businesses will be required to close during this period. Coronavirus Business Grants and Support

Last updated: 5 April 2021 Business Grants Businesses required to close in England due to restrictions will be eligible for the following grants: For properties with a rateable value of £15k or under, grants to be £1,334 per month, or £667 per two weeks; For properties with a rateable value of between £15k-£51k grants to …

Government’s Coronavirus Winter Economy Plan

Coronavirus Winter Economy Plan

The chancellor Rishi Sunak announced the government’s plan to protect jobs and support businesses over the winter months on 24 September 2020.
